Position Purpose

The Auditor III plays a critical role within the Program Integrity and Accountability Division of the Oklahoma Health Care Authority (OHCA). This position is responsible for conducting comprehensive audits to ensure compliance with applicable state and federal regulations while promoting the integrity and efficiency of Medicaid programs. The Auditor III will assist in developing audit objectives methodologies and procedures managing audit activities to meet organizational deadlines and providing detailed analyses and appraisals of evidentiary data. Through meticulous auditing the incumbent ensures program effectiveness and accountability contributing to OHCAs mission of providing better health and care for Oklahomans.

Principal Activities May Include:

  • Assist in establishing audit objectives methodology and procedures.
  • Complete audit work for audits.
  • Manage audit activities for timely completion.
  • Obtain analyze and appraise evidentiary data for informed opinions.
  • Prepare notifications and audit reports.
  • Ensure thorough objective and well-documented audits.
  • Assist in implementing and monitoring Program Integrity initiatives.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Knowledge Skills Abilities and Competency Requirements

The Auditor III position requires strong knowledge of agency policies state and federal regulations and auditing principles as well as the ability to analyze complex data and make informed recommendations. Essential skills include effective communication critical thinking and organizational coordination across divisions. Two relevant Korn Ferry competencies for this role are Manages Complexity which reflects the need to navigate and resolve multifaceted audit issues and Ensures Accountability as the position demands upholding program integrity and ensuring adherence to compliance standards.
